Jog along Meaning in English

Definition

To continue progressing slowly and steadily, often without hurry or major change. It often refers to routines or work that goes on as usual.

Usage & Nuances

Informal, mainly in British English. Used for things continuing calmly, not for literal jogging. Common with life, work, projects. Do not confuse with 'jog' as in running.
